How is High Polyphenol Olive Oil Certified? Green olives do pack a powerful punch, being rich in polyphenols (992 mg/kg), specifically oleocanthal and oleacein, which have been shown to help with chronic inflammation and are considered by the Greeks as the secret to a long healthy life (coupled with wine and afternoon naps, they say). If an olive oil producer from the EU can verify their polyphenol levels with appropriate lab testing, they can make certain claims right on the label. Qualifying oils display a Certified Health Claim logo and features the following description in its label: "Olive oil polyphenols contribute to the protection of blood lipids from oxidative stress. The phenolic profile of olive oil samples differed depending on the geographical origin and olive variety. There are so many factors that influence an olive oils polyphenol levels, including the type of olives used, weather patterns, farming practices, time of harvest, manufacturing conditions, and more. Some polyphenols have been also linked to specific sensory features; for example oleuropein is responsible for the bitter sensation at the back of your tongue, while oleocanthal and oleacein seem to bring the peppery,pungent feeling to your mouth. 4.
